🔥 What is Project Motor Racing for PC

Project Motor Racing is an ambitious and highly realistic driving simulation developed to capture the pure essence of motorsport, blending technical precision with emotional intensity. Designed for both dedicated sim racers and casual fans who crave authentic driving experiences, the game seeks to replicate the full spectrum of racing from professional circuits to challenging street competitions through advanced vehicle physics, dynamic weather, and immersive audiovisual design.

Set in a world that celebrates competition and engineering excellence, Project Motor Racing offers players a chance to build their racing career from the ground up. From selecting entry level vehicles to mastering elite prototypes, every race tests your understanding of grip, balance, and control. The experience is structured around progression, but it never loses sight of the visceral thrill that comes from pushing a car to its limits on a perfectly designed track.

This is not a lightweight racing game meant for quick sprints; it’s a deep and technical driving platform that rewards focus, patience, and precision. Every lap teaches you something about the car’s behavior, the tire’s feedback, and the fine line between control and chaos a feeling that only a true racing simulator can provide.

👉 Features of Project Motor Racing

Advanced Physics and Tire Modeling

Project Motor Racing employs a next generation physics engine that simulates tire deformation, weight transfer, and suspension geometry in remarkable detail. Each car feels different, not because of visual design alone, but because of its mechanical personality and responsiveness to driver input.

Grip levels change dynamically depending on temperature, surface conditions, and driving style. Overdriving results in realistic understeer or snap oversteer, forcing players to learn the nuances of throttle control and braking pressure to maintain competitive pace.

Career Mode and Progression

The game’s career mode presents a structured and rewarding journey that begins with amateur competitions and gradually moves toward international championships. Players manage sponsorships, car development, and reputation, all of which influence future opportunities.

Every event brings new challenges from sprint circuits with intense traffic to endurance races that require focus and strategy. Building your racing team, hiring crew members, and fine tuning your vehicle between events give the experience a strategic layer rarely seen in traditional racers.

Realistic Weather and Time Systems

Project Motor Racing introduces a fully dynamic weather system that affects every race in tangible ways. Rainfall alters grip, fog reduces visibility, and temperature fluctuations impact tire performance. The transition from day to night during endurance events is visually stunning and mechanically significant, forcing racers to adapt their driving style.

This attention to environmental realism creates an ever-changing challenge where adaptability becomes as important as raw speed, turning even familiar tracks into unpredictable battlegrounds.

Deep Customization and Tuning

Every car in Project Motor Racing can be tuned and customized down to the smallest detail, from aerodynamic setups to differential ratios. Players who understand mechanical balance and weight distribution will find endless possibilities to optimize their vehicles for specific tracks and weather conditions.

Cosmetic customization is also available, allowing players to design personal liveries that reflect their racing identity. The combination of mechanical and aesthetic customization ensures that no two players’ experiences feel identical.

Multiplayer and Competitive Racing

Online racing in Project Motor Racing has been built with stability and fairness at its core. A ranking system encourages clean driving by rewarding consistency and penalizing reckless behavior. Dedicated servers ensure smooth performance and minimal latency, even in large grids.

Weekly tournaments, endurance events, and community championships keep the competition alive, while replay tools and telemetry analysis allow players to study and improve their racing lines.

Gameplay

Realistic Driving Experience

The core of Project Motor Racing lies in its authentic driving mechanics that mimic real world car behavior with stunning accuracy. Every car, from lightweight open-wheel racers to heavy GT machines, reacts differently under acceleration, braking, and cornering, creating an experience that demands constant adaptation.

The game supports a wide range of input devices, from keyboards to full racing wheel setups with force feedback that replicates tire slip, curbing vibrations, and suspension feedback. This tactile realism enhances immersion and transforms every race into a study of precision and timing.

Track Variety and Authentic Design

Project Motor Racing includes both real and fictional circuits, all recreated with laser scanning technology to ensure millimeter-level accuracy. Famous tracks like Spa Francorchamps, Monza, and Laguna Seca appear alongside newly designed fantasy circuits that challenge reflexes and creativity.

Each track has its own character, surface texture, and environmental storytelling. The combination of technical accuracy and artistic presentation creates an emotional connection between driver and location that transcends simple competition.

AI Behavior and Race Strategy

AI opponents in Project Motor Racing behave like professional drivers rather than scripted entities. They defend positions, make calculated overtakes, and respond dynamically to player mistakes. The difficulty curve adjusts based on player performance, maintaining tension without becoming frustrating.

Strategic elements such as pit stops, tire wear, and fuel management further enhance realism. Races can turn on small tactical decisions whether to risk a longer stint on worn tires or switch to intermediates before the rain intensifies.

Graphics

Photorealistic Visual Fidelity

The graphical presentation of Project Motor Racing is a major part of its immersive power, delivering environments and vehicles that feel tangible and alive. Using a proprietary lighting system, the game renders reflections, surface imperfections, and atmospheric haze that respond dynamically to time and weather conditions.

Car interiors are fully modeled with operational instruments and authentic materials, while the exterior showcases high resolution shaders that capture sunlight, dirt accumulation, and tire wear. Every frame aims to convey the sensory overload of real motorsport.

Cinematic Replays and Camera Work

Replays in Project Motor Racing are not just functional they’re cinematic experiences designed to celebrate the artistry of racing. Multiple camera angles, motion blur effects, and realistic sound transitions create highlight reels worthy of professional broadcasts.

Players can save, edit, and share replays directly from the game, making it easy to showcase great moments or study racing lines from multiple perspectives for performance improvement.

Audio and Environmental Immersion

The sound design deserves special mention, featuring multi layered engine recordings, transmission whine, and ambient track noise. Rainfall hitting the cockpit, gravel clattering under the chassis, or the crowd’s reaction as you cross the finish line all contribute to a sense of presence.

Spatial audio technology ensures that every sound has direction and depth, allowing players to rely on auditory cues just as professional drivers do in real life.

⚙️ System Requirements

✅ Minimum:

  • OS: Windows 10 64bit
  • Processor: Intel Core i7-8700 / AMD Ryzen 5 2600 (6 cores)
  • Memory: 16 GB RAM
  • Graphics: NVIDIA RTX 2060 / AMD Radeon RX 580 (6 GB VRAM)
  • DirectX: Version 12
  • Network: Broadband Internet connection
  • Storage: 50 GB available space

✅ Recommended:

  • OS: Windows 11 64bit
  • Processor: Intel Core i7-9700 / AMD Ryzen 7 3800 (8 cores)
  • Memory: 24 GB RAM
  • Graphics: NVIDIA RTX 3070 / AMD Radeon RX 6800 (8 GB VRAM)
  • DirectX: Version 12
  • Network: Broadband Internet connection
  • Storage: 50 GB available space
